Overview
Explore the concepts of momentum and kinetic energy correction factors in this 15-minute lecture from NPTEL-NOC IITM. Gain insights into how these factors influence fluid dynamics calculations and their significance in engineering applications. Delve into the mathematical foundations and practical implications of these correction factors, enhancing your understanding of fluid mechanics principles.
